Home India Senior Data Engineer

Home India Senior Data Engineer

Senior Data Engineer

Full time at Integrated Wireless Solutions in India
Posted on September 20, 2024

Job details

Exp: 8+ Years Required Skills: Databricks (Expert) + Pyspark (Advanced) + MongoDB (Advanced) + Scala (Understands) As a Data Engineer (Cloud Native), you will be responsible for designing, developing, and maintaining our cloud-based data infrastructure and systems. Your primary focus will be on leveraging Azure storage, Databricks, NoSQL databases like MongoDB, and other cloud native technologies to build scalable and efficient data pipelines. You will collaborate closely with cross-functional teams, analysts, and software engineers, to ensure optimal data flow and availability for analytics and reporting purposes. Experience Range: 8+ years of experience in relevant skills and technologies. Responsibilities: • Design, develop, and maintain cloud native data infrastructure and systems using Azure storage, Databricks, NoSQL databases like MongoDB, and related technologies. • Develop and implement data ingestion and transformation processes to ensure efficient and accurate data flow from various sources into the data platform. • Develop event based pipeline that process data in real-time and apply business logics • Collaborate with cross-functional teams to understand data requirements and develop appropriate data models and schemas. • Optimize data pipelines for performance, scalability, and reliability, ensuring high availability and low latency. • Implement and maintain data security and privacy measures, adhering to industry best practices and compliance standards. • Monitor and troubleshoot data pipelines, identifying and resolving issues proactively to ensure uninterrupted data flow. • Work closely with analysts to understand data usage patterns and optimize data structures and schemas for analytics and reporting purposes. • Implement and maintain data orchestration using tools like Azure DevOps and Kubernetes, ensuring smooth deployment and management of data processes. • Stay up to date with the latest trends and advancements in cloud native data engineering technologies, evaluating and recommending new tools and techniques as needed. Qualifications: • Bachelor's degree in Computer Science, Engineering, or a related field. A master's degree is a plus. • Extensive experience working as a Data Engineer , preferably in a cloud native environment. • Strong proficiency in Azure storage, Databricks, NoSQL databases like MongoDB, and related technologies. Proven experience in data ingestion and transformation methods, including ETL/ELT processes. • Solid understanding of data modeling and schema design principles. • Familiarity with cloud-based deployment and orchestration tools like Azure DevOps and Kubernetes. • Strong analytical and problem-solving skills, with the ability to troubleshoot and resolve complex data engineering issues. • Excellent communication and collaboration skills, with the ability to work effectively in cross-functional teams. • Experience with Agile development methodologies is a plus.

  • Experience with Metadata Driven Framework is a plus.
  • Familiarity with Data Marketplace and Data Mesh architecture is a plus.
• Relevant certifications in Azure or related technologies are highly desirable.

Apply safely

To stay safe in your job search, information on common scams and to get free expert advice, we recommend that you visit SAFERjobs, a non-profit, joint industry and law enforcement organization working to combat job scams.

Share this job
See All Senior Jobs
Feedback Feedback